Transaction d5953ee0c7a43b08764d2c680dcfa7ea9493932965402761605d47d3983b7842
1 Input
2 Outputs
- d5953ee0c7a43b08764d2c680dcfa7ea9493932965402761605d47d3983b7842:0
- d5953ee0c7a43b08764d2c680dcfa7ea9493932965402761605d47d3983b7842:1
value 17719223
address 1HwiiL8gSC5egqH37HSupegwyJK4Fe3dix
value 57269318
address 1EstL5Wih2EsJKd8MZSqRjCcdYodkjz4Qz